Proper Medical Care
There is no doubt about it - healthcare costs are astronomical in the U.S. Even with insurance, you might have high deductibles and out-of-pocket costs that can cause serious financial strain. Medical bills are a leading cause of bankruptcy for many households, and it is not surprising that injured workers want to avoid a pile of medical expenses.
Workers’ comp benefits should cover all the costs of your medical care related to your work injury. You should never have to cover the treatment costs associated with your job-related condition - now or in the future. This coverage helps ensure that you receive the proper care and do not forgo medical help out of concern for the costs.
Financial Support While You Properly Heal
Some injuries can keep you out of work for days, weeks, or indefinitely. Without workers’ comp, you might be tempted to return to work and push through the pain to earn your paycheck and support your family. This can significantly worsen your condition and prolong your injuries.
Workers’ compensation provides income replacement for a large percentage of your usual wages. If you miss work, you will still have financial support to cover your bills and expenses while you cannot perform your job. This gives you time to heal from your injuries without risking unnecessary complications.
Holding Employers Accountable for Safety Issues
The law prohibits employees from filing injury lawsuits against their employers in most situations, even when the employer was negligent. However, imposing zero liability on employers only increases the chances they will fail to address safety hazards or dedicate the necessary resources to keep workers safe.
Workers’ compensation benefits might not come from your employer directly, but insurance coverage is still an important form of liability. Hopefully, this will lead to safer and healthier workplaces, as companies want to avoid insurance liability.
